본문 바로가기
꿀팁/기술 꿀팁

QR 코드-배경,원리,장점,단점,활용,전망

by 꿀팁전달자 2024. 4. 15.
반응형

등장배경

QR코드(Quick Response Code)는 일본의 Denso Wave가 개발한 이차원 바코드입니다. 처음에는 자동차 부품을 추적하기 위한 목적으로 개발되었으나, 현재는 다양한 분야에서 널리 사용되고 있습니다.

원리

QR코드의 원리는 비트 패턴과 오류 정정 메커니즘으로 구성되어 있습니다. 다양한 데이터를 효율적으로 인코딩하기 위해 다양한 기술이 사용됩니다.

  1. 비트 패턴: QR코드의 기본적인 원리는 흰색과 검은색 정사각형 모듈을 사용하여 정보를 표현하는 것입니다. 이러한 모듈은 2차원 격자로 배열되어 있으며, 각 모듈은 비트 패턴으로 나타낼 수 있습니다. 흰색 모듈은 '0'으로, 검은색 모듈은 '1'로 표현됩니다.
  2. 데이터 인코딩: QR코드는 여러 가지 방식으로 데이터를 인코딩할 수 있습니다. 숫자, 알파벳, 한글 등 다양한 문자와 숫자를 효율적으로 표현하기 위해 다양한 인코딩 방식이 사용됩니다. 각각의 데이터 유형에 대해 최적화된 방식으로 인코딩하여 QR코드의 용량을 최대화합니다.
  3. 오류 정정 메커니즘: QR코드는 오염, 손상 또는 왜곡된 부분에도 강한 오류 정정 기능을 갖추고 있습니다. 이를 위해 Reed-Solomon 코드가 사용됩니다. 데이터에 추가되는 오류 정정 코드를 통해 QR코드는 일부 손상된 데이터를 복원할 수 있습니다. 오류 정정 능력은 QR코드의 신뢰성과 내구성을 높이는 데 중요한 역할을 합니다.
  4. 데이터 구조: QR코드는 데이터의 유형과 크기에 따라 다양한 데이터 구조를 지원합니다. 앱리케이션 식별, 웹 주소, 텍스트 메시지, 연락처 정보 등 다양한 유형의 데이터를 효율적으로 저장할 수 있습니다. QR코드의 데이터 구조는 버전과 모드에 따라 달라지며, 더 많은 데이터를 저장하기 위해 더 높은 버전의 QR코드가 필요할 수 있습니다.

이러한 원리를 통해 QR코드는 다양한 형태와 크기의 정보를 효율적으로 저장하고 전달할 수 있습니다. 오류 정정 기능을 통해 데이터의 안전성을 보장하면서도 빠르고 신뢰할 수 있는 정보 전송을 가능케 합니다.

 
 
 

장점

QR코드의 장점은 다음과 같습니다:

  1. 고밀도 정보 저장: QR코드는 작은 공간에 많은 양의 정보를 저장할 수 있습니다. 이는 고밀도 정보 저장이 필요한 다양한 응용 분야에서 유용하게 활용됩니다.
  2. 고속 인식: QR코드는 빠르고 쉽게 스캔 및 인식할 수 있습니다. 스마트폰 카메라 또는 특수한 QR코드 리더를 사용하여 QR코드를 즉시 읽을 수 있어서 효율적인 정보 전송 및 접근이 가능합니다.
  3. 오류 정정 기능: QR코드에는 오류 정정 기능이 내장되어 있어서 일부 손상된 부분이나 불완전한 스캔 결과에도 높은 신뢰성을 제공합니다. 이는 QR코드의 내구성과 신뢰성을 향상시키는 데 도움이 됩니다.
  4. 다양한 응용 분야: QR코드는 다양한 응용 분야에서 사용될 수 있습니다. 제품 라벨, 광고 캠페인, 결제 시스템, 입장권, 업무 프로세스 등 다양한 분야에서 효율적인 정보 전송과 관리를 위해 활용됩니다.
  5. 비용 효율성: QR코드를 생성하고 인쇄하는 비용은 상대적으로 저렴합니다. 따라서 대량 생산 및 배포에 적합하며, 비용을 절감하면서도 높은 효율성을 유지할 수 있습니다.
  6. 사용의 편리성: QR코드는 사용자에게 편리성을 제공합니다. 스마트폰 카메라만 있으면 언제든지 QR코드를 스캔하여 정보를 읽을 수 있으며, 별도의 앱이나 장비가 필요하지 않습니다.

이러한 장점들로 인해 QR코드는 다양한 산업 분야에서 널리 사용되고 있으며, 정보 전송 및 관리의 효율성을 높이는 데 기여하고 있습니다.

단점

QR코드의 단점은 다음과 같습니다:

  1. 정보 용량 한계: 비교적 작은 크기의 공간에 많은 양의 정보를 저장할 수 있지만, QR코드의 정보 용량은 한정되어 있습니다. 매우 큰 데이터를 저장해야 하는 경우에는 다른 방법을 사용해야 할 수 있습니다.
  2. 디자인 제약: QR코드는 특정한 패턴과 구조를 가지고 있어서 디자인에 제약이 있습니다. 따라서 디자인적으로 자유롭지 않고, 일부 경우에는 시각적으로 부적절하거나 방해 요소로 인식될 수 있습니다.
  3. 인식 불가능한 환경: QR코드는 특정한 각도나 조명 조건에서는 인식되지 않을 수 있습니다. 특히 스캔하는 디바이스와 QR코드 간의 거리가 멀거나, 주변 환경이 어두운 경우에는 정확한 인식이 어려울 수 있습니다.
  4. 보안 취약성: QR코드에는 추가적인 보안 기능이 내장되어 있지 않으며, 정보가 암호화되어 있지 않기 때문에 민감한 정보를 저장하기에는 적합하지 않을 수 있습니다. 따라서 보안을 고려해야 하는 상황에서는 다른 방법을 고려해야 할 수 있습니다.
  5. 인식 오류: QR코드에 포함된 데이터가 손상되거나 일부 정보가 부정확할 경우 인식 오류가 발생할 수 있습니다. 이는 QR코드의 신뢰성을 저하시킬 수 있으며, 올바른 정보를 얻기 위해 다시 스캔해야 할 수 있습니다.

이러한 단점들은 QR코드의 사용 시 고려해야 할 사항이며, 특히 보안 및 신뢰성과 관련된 측면에서 주의해야 합니다.

활용

QR 코드는 다양한 분야에서 활용됩니다. 몇 가지 주요한 활용 예시는 다음과 같습니다:

  1. 마케팅 및 광고: 기업은 제품 포장이나 광고물에 QR 코드를 포함하여 고객들을 온라인 콘텐츠로 연결시킴으로써 추가 정보나 프로모션을 제공할 수 있습니다. 예를 들어, 제품 포장에 QR 코드를 스캔하면 제품 설명서, 할인 쿠폰, 제품 동영상 등을 제공할 수 있습니다.
  2. 지불 시스템: QR 코드를 사용하여 온라인 및 오프라인 결제를 처리하는 디지털 지불 시스템이 널리 사용됩니다. 사용자는 스마트폰 앱을 통해 상점이나 온라인 플랫폼에서 제공하는 QR 코드를 스캔하여 지불을 완료할 수 있습니다.
  3. 정보 공유: QR 코드는 비즈니스 카드, 이벤트 티켓, 세미나 프로그램 등 다양한 문서에 포함될 수 있습니다. 이를 통해 사용자는 간편하게 연락처, 일정, 이벤트 정보 등을 얻을 수 있습니다.
  4. 인벤토리 관리: 기업은 제품이나 자산의 인벤토리를 추적하기 위해 QR 코드를 사용할 수 있습니다. QR 코드를 제품에 부착하여 제품의 이력 및 상태를 추적하고 관리할 수 있습니다.
  5. 출입 제어 및 식별: QR 코드는 출입 티켓이나 회원증, 신분증 등에 사용될 수 있습니다. 이를 통해 출입 통제를 간편하게 관리하고 사용자를 식별할 수 있습니다.
  6. 교육 및 학습: QR 코드는 교육 및 학습 분야에서도 활용됩니다. 교재나 강의 자료에 QR 코드를 포함하여 추가 자료나 연관 콘텐츠에 쉽게 접근할 수 있도록 할 수 있습니다.

이러한 활용은 QR 코드가 간편하고 효율적인 정보 전달 및 관리 도구로서 광범위하게 사용되고 있음을 보여줍니다.

전망

QR코드는 계속해서 발전하고 확장되고 있습니다. IoT(Internet of Things)와의 통합, 확장현실(AR)과의 결합 등 새로운 기술과의 융합으로 인해 더 다양한 분야에서 활용될 것으로 예상됩니다. 또한, 보안 및 개인 정보 보호 측면에서의 개선도 예상되며, QR코드의 활용은 더욱 증가할 것으로 예측됩니다.

반응형